特定のBluetooth端末が近くに無いと読み取れないUSBメモリ
Bluetooth nRF52840
Published: 2025-06-03

A Presence-sensing Drive For Securely Storing Secretsから発見。画像もここから転載。

USBメモリは便利ですが、盗難されたり紛失したりした際に内部のデータを盗み見られないかが心配です。

この記事では特定のBluetooth端末が近くに無いと読み取れないUSBメモリを作ってこの問題に対応しています。 実証実験ということでnRF52840の開発ボードにCircuitPythonを導入したものを使いました。

nRF52840で動作するCircuitPythonはUSBマスストレージの機能もBLEの機能も操作できるので、このような実験を行うのに向いていたようです。

← 前の記事 - Google Pixel 3 XLをラップトップ化するためのフレーム
次の記事 - 日本でもMakerChipが流行っている →

関連記事

MDプレーヤーにBluetooth機能を増設する
靴底に仕込んで振動で情報を伝えるスパイツール
ESP32を使うと簡単にBluetoothキーボードっぽいものが作れる
BLE制御のレシートプリンタを制御するためのArduinoライブラリ
このエントリーをはてなブックマークに追加